Film: Selma (PG-13, 2014, 128min). Ava DuVernay made history with “Selma” in 2014, becoming the first black woman to have her film nominated for “Best Picture” at the Oscars. Selma tells the story of civil-rights activists' march from Selma, Alabama, to Montgomery to secure voting rights for black Americans and focuses on the actions of Martin Luther King Jr. |
